Tusrar
Tusrar is a village located in Dhari tehsil of Nainital district in Uttarakhand, India. It is situated 33km away from sub-district headquarter Dhari (tehsildar office) and 73km away from district headquarter Nainital. As per 2009 stats, Tusrad is the gram panchayat of Tusrar village.

About Tusrar
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Tusrar is 055022. The village spans a total geographical area of 189.33 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 263157. Nainital is nearest town to Tusrar village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 73km away.

Population of Tusrar
According to the 2011 Census, Tusrar has a total population of about 482, with approximately 220 males and 262 females. The sex ratio is around 1190 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 80 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 57 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 69.09%, with male literacy at about 80.45% and female literacy near 59.54%. There are around 90 households in the village.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 482 | 220 | 262 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 80 | 39 | 41 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 57 | 26 | 31 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Literate Population | 333 | 177 | 156 |
Illiterate Population | 149 | 43 | 106 |
Connectivity of Tusrar
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Tusrar. As per the 2011 stats, Tusrar had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
